MySQLデータのエクスポートとインポートに関する知識ポイントの簡単な分析

MySQLデータのエクスポートとインポートに関する知識ポイントの簡単な分析

多くの場合、ローカル データベースのデータをエクスポートしたり、他のデータベースからデータをインポートしたりする必要があります。では、これをどのように行うのでしょうか?この記事では、heidisql ツールを例に、MySQL データのエクスポートとインポートについて紹介します。

まず、MySQLデータのエクスポートについて説明します。

heidisql ツールを開き、図にマークされている 1 と 2 に注意し、1 にホストの IP アドレスを入力します (ローカルの場合、アドレスは 127.0.0.1 です)。 2 に MySQL データベースのユーザー名とパスワードを入力し、その他の設定を図のように設定します。[開く] をクリックして、データベース管理インターフェイスに入ります。

図のように管理インターフェースに入ります。左側の1でデータベースを選択すると、選択したデータベースのデータ情報が右上の2に自動的に表示されます。

データをエクスポートする必要があるデータベースを右クリックし、[データ エクスポート スクリプト] を選択します。

次に、エクスポート形式を選択します。通常、エクスポート形式は.sqlです。エクスポート先はカスタマイズできます。設定後、エクスポートボタンをクリックします。

エクスポート ディレクトリに移動して、エクスポートしたファイル test.sql を表示し、notepad++ で開くと、データベースとテーブルの作成、データの挿入を確認できます。ここまでは、データベース データのエクスポートについて説明しました。

以下では、既存のデータベースデータをデータベースに挿入する方法について説明します。

1 まず、.sql ファイルを notepad++ で開き、ctrl+a ですべてのデータを選択してコピーします。

2 heidisqlを開き、図の1にコピーしたデータを貼り付け、図の2の実行ボタンをクリックします。警告が表示される場合があります。OKをクリックし、F5キーを押してリストを更新すると、データベースが正常に作成され、データが挿入されたことがわかります。

ここまで、データベースデータのエクスポートとインポートについて紹介してきました。十分に理解していただけたかと思います。

以下もご興味があるかもしれません:
  • Navicat を使用して MySQL データベースをエクスポートおよびインポートする方法
  • MySQLはクエリ結果のcsvファイルのエクスポートとcsvファイルのデータベースへのインポート操作を実装します
  • Linux で MySQL データベースのインポートおよびエクスポート コマンドを実装する方法
  • MySQL コマンドラインのエクスポートとデータベースインスタンスのインポートの詳細な説明
  • MySQL データベースをインポートおよびエクスポートする方法 (バックアップと復元)

<<:  Echarts 凡例コンポーネントのプロパティとソース コード

>>:  VMwareでCentOSがインターネットにアクセスできない問題を素早く解決

推薦する

MyCat を使用して Linux で MySQL マスター/スレーブの読み取り/書き込み分離を実装する方法

目次Linux - MyCat を使用して MySQL マスター スレーブの読み取り書き込み分離を実...

CSSはコンテンツの高さが足りない場合にフッターを自動的に下部に固定します

UI カットのプロセスでは、ページはヘッダー、コンテンツ、フッターの 3 つの部分で構成されることが...

Pengyou.com モバイル クライアントのダウンロード ページのデザイン共有 (画像とテキスト)

まずは簡単なデータを見てみましょう。 Googleが発表したレポートによると、 ①中国の都市の97%...

MySQL のロックの仕組みと使用法の分析

この記事では、例を使用して MySQL のロック メカニズムと使用方法を説明します。ご参考までに、詳...

MySQL全文インデックスの原理と欠点

MySQL フルテキスト インデックスは、特定のテーブルの特定の列に表示されるすべての単語のリストを...

Vue での ref の使用法とデモンストレーション

ref 定義:要素またはサブコンポーネントの参照情報を登録するために使用されます。参照情報は、親コン...

トークンの有効期限が切れたときにページを更新するときに繰り返しプロンプトが表示されないようにする Vue について

トークンの有効期限が切れたら、ページを更新します。ページの読み込み時にバックエンドに複数のリクエスト...

MySQLテーブルシャーディングとパーティショニングの具体的な実装方法

縦型テーブル垂直テーブル分割とは、多数の列を持つテーブルを複数のテーブルに分割することを意味します。...

ES6スプレッド演算子の使用例

目次スプレッド演算子とレスト演算子とは何ですか?配列スプレッド演算子残り演算子(コレクション関数)ス...

Vueはメニューナビゲーションを実装するためにelement-uiを使用します

この記事では、Element-uiを使用してメニューナビゲーションを実装するVueの具体的なコードを...

MySQL 1対多関連クエリのページングエラー問題の解決方法

XML価格照会のクエリデータにはリストが含まれているため、コレクションが必要です <結果マップ...

Navicat が MySQL にリモート接続するときに発生する 10060 不明エラーを解決する方法

はじめに:今日は、サーバー上のMySQLにリモート接続したいと思います。使用するソフトウェアはNav...

Electronで不規則な形状の透明部分をクリックする実装

目次不規則なフォームの実装透明な部分をクリックする不規則なフォームの実装ここでは円形フォームを実装し...

25 div+css プログラミングのヒントとコツ

1. ul タグには、Mozilla ではデフォルトでパディング値がありますが、IE ではマージン値...

HTML の値属性と名前属性の機能と使用法の紹介

1. ボタンで使用される値は、「OK」、「削除」など、ボタンに表示されるテキストを指します。 2. ...